Expert Guidance for New Grain Terminal Development

When developing a new grain terminal, consulting with equipment experts during the earliest planning stages can significantly improve your facility’s long-term performance. Our team can help you think strategically about key factors such as winch placement, equipment sizing, control systems, river current, fleeting angles, and overall site layout. Learn how proactive planning can impact your grain terminal.
